"The Orchid"

This sculpture is made totally out of man-made materials - wire, piping, plastic, film cassettes - but it has the shape of an orchid. What does this tell us? Why is it positioned among natural things? What does it say about itself and the things around it? It was completed by two artists, Paul Goodrick and Cas Holmes. They started with the large gas pipe on its side, drilled holes into it and added cut pieces of waste materials. Throughout the process the artists thought aboout and discussed its shape in organic, rather than industrial terms. It is supported by a steel pole, driven into the ground.
